Alteration of the maximal renal water excretion capacity with kidney function and age in human.

Julie ZettlAcil JaafarJason ShourickIvan TackMarion Vallet
Published in: International urology and nephrology (2023)
This study shows a decrease in maximal urinary dilution capacity and free water clearance with CKD and age, without gender difference. These alterations are mild but must be considered when a significant water intake is required or in the case of hyponatremia.
